Robert Sonza Detained, Several Hurt in Police Pursuit Accidents near Alta Street and Montgomery Street

 
SAN FRANCISCO, CA (May 2, 2022) Robert Sonza faces charges in several crashes near Alta Street and Montgomery Street.
 
According to police, the incident happened around 9:37 p.m. on Tuesday. Upon responding to a stolen vehicle report, police tried to make a traffic stop, yet found the man driving away. Soon after, 24-year-old Sonza led police on a pursuit.
 
During the chase, Sonza rammed into an officer’s patrol vehicle at Union and Montgomery streets. From there, he drove away and crashed into a second police car at Alta Street and Montgomery Street. Subsequently, Sonza collided with an occupied vehicle at Columbus Avenue and Broadway.
 
Following the series of collisions, Sonza eventually exited his car and ran away before police arrested him at Pacific Avenue and Beckett Street.
 
At this time, Sonza remains incarcerated at San Francisco County Jail, where he faces multiple counts, including possession of a large-capacity magazine, reckless driving and others.
